Output 662a890f0fecc2d6e3984a26e8eabdedf577a3a697df1741166cf099e02de205:1

value
130791
script pubkey
OP_0 OP_PUSHBYTES_20 84ac7034e8588fdd6d190ff16310fe8a87f512b7
address
bc1qsjk8qd8gtz8a6mgeplckxy8732rl2y4hcrjznp
transaction
662a890f0fecc2d6e3984a26e8eabdedf577a3a697df1741166cf099e02de205
confirmations
336772
spent
true